جوهر الإفصاح

Disclosure 2-26 requires an organization to describe the mechanisms through which individuals can seek advice on implementing its policies and practices for responsible business conduct and raise concerns about its business conduct.

The disclosure covers responsible business conduct in the organization’s operations and business relationships. It should not be limited automatically to internal employee channels. The organization should identify the intended users of each mechanism, which can include employees, other workers, contractors, suppliers, business partners or other individuals.

Advice mechanisms help individuals understand and apply the organization’s responsible-business-conduct policies and practices before or while making a decision. Examples can include line-management escalation processes, Ethics or Compliance advisers, Legal helpdesks, dedicated advice lines or confidential interviews. A policy document or intranet page does not by itself constitute an advice mechanism unless individuals can use the arrangement to obtain guidance.

Concern-reporting mechanisms enable individuals to report suspected wrongdoing, breaches of law or other concerns about the organization’s business conduct in its operations or business relationships, regardless of whether the individuals themselves have been harmed. Examples can include confidential interviews during site visits, management escalation processes, hotlines, non-compliance reporting mechanisms and whistleblowing mechanisms.

These mechanisms should be distinguished from grievance mechanisms reported under Disclosure 2-25. Grievance mechanisms enable affected or potentially affected stakeholders to raise concerns about negative impacts on them and seek remedy or remediation. Where one channel performs both grievance and whistleblowing functions, the organization can provide a single operational description but should explain the different functions, users and processes covered.

For each mechanism, the organization can explain its intended users, how it operates, the level or function responsible for it, whether it is operated independently by a third party, how concerns are investigated, whether requests and concerns are treated confidentially, and whether anonymous use is possible.

The organization can also report how intended users are informed and trained, the hours and days the mechanism is available, the languages offered, how users’ human rights are respected, how users are protected against retaliation, and how user satisfaction is assessed.

Quantitative information is optional. The organization can report the number and types of advice requests and the percentage answered, and the number and types of concerns and the percentages addressed, resolved or found to be unsubstantiated. Where such data are reported, advice requests and concerns should be counted separately and all statuses and denominators should be defined.

The existence of several channels or a high closure rate does not by itself demonstrate an accessible, trusted or effective mechanism. Mechanism design, intended users, confidentiality, anonymity, investigation, non-retaliation, accessibility and user experience provide necessary context.

If the organization uses one channel for both advice and raising concerns, the disclosure should state both functions explicitly. Where a channel also handles grievances, the disclosure should distinguish the GRI 2-25 remediation function from the GRI 2-26 business-conduct function.

If an advice or concern-reporting mechanism does not exist, the organization should report this fact directly. Reasons for omission are permitted for Disclosure 2-26 where required information exists but cannot be reported. In that case, the affected requirement, applicable reason and required explanation must be provided in the GRI content index.

كيفية إعداده

Identify intended users across operations and business relationships; do not limit the disclosure automatically to internal employee channels.
Collect and reconcile the records for: Mechanisms for seeking advice; Mechanisms for raising concerns.
Where one channel serves advice, concern-reporting and grievance functions, explain each function, user group and process separately.
Draft the response using the defined terms shown in the disclosure focus; do not substitute broader internal labels.
Review the final wording against every requirement and the supporting governance or data records before sign-off.

الثغرات الشائعة في التقارير

Treating a policy document or intranet page as an advice mechanism.
Limiting the scope to employees.
Combining advice requests and reported concerns in one metric.
Failing to distinguish GRI 2-25 grievance and remediation functions.
Using channel counts or closure rates as proof of accessibility or effectiveness.
